What makes a good kids trampoline?

3 July 2024 · Latest News

When it comes to kids' playtime, few things rival the joy and excitement of a trampoline. However, not all trampolines are created equal. Whether you’re considering buying one for your backyard or upgrading your current setup, here’s what to look for when buying a kids trampoline.

Safety features

Safety should always come first when selecting a trampoline for kids. Look for features like:

  • Safety net: A strong enclosed net that is durable and keeps kids safely contained from falls.
  • Spring pad: Ensure that the springs are kept covered and away from little fingers and toes.
  • Sturdy frame: Opt for a trampoline with a strong, rust-resistant frame that can withstand lots of fun and weather conditions.

Bounce quality and springs

The bounce quality of a trampoline is crucial for enjoyment and safety. High-quality springs provide a responsive bounce without jarring, promoting smooth and deep bouncing and a safer jumping experience.
